Harrison twins returning to Kentucky
Posted on 4/25/14 at 11:49 am
Posted on 4/25/14 at 11:49 am
quote:
Twins Aaron and Andrew Harrison have decided to return to Kentucky for their sophomore seasons.
Per Yahoo's Adrian Wojnarowski, the Harrisons have "flip-flopped several times in recent days." Ultimately, the decision to get another year of seasoning at Kentucky appears to be the right one. Neither of them were projected to go before the back end of the first round anyway despite the big-shot filled run to the NCAA Title Game. Kentucky will now return six first-round NBA prospects in Dakari Johnson, Marcus Lee, Alex Poythress, Willie Cauley-Stein and the two Harrisons.

Smart move by these 2 young men. First off, Ill never bash a kid or say a kid made the wrong decision by returning to school.
And, I really dont know how the Harrison twins will do in the NBA. They arent that great of athletes, compared to NBA guards. They dont blow by people and arent the fastest / quickest guys out there, and arent that explosive. And they arent that good of shooters. Yea Aaron Harrison made some big shots in the tourney, but that doesnt mean they are good shooters.
They are effective in college due to their size. There arent that many 6'5 PGs in college basketball. They can bully around majority of college guards. But, you saw what happened when they played vs UConn. Napier and Boatright dominated them on both sides of the court. They were so much more quicker then the Harrison twins and it showed. That game exposed the flaws in the Harrison twins game. They dont have good lateral quickness and arent good defenders. And in the NBA, every PG is extremely quick and explosive.
Smart move to return. They need to get better at just about everything. Look at their teammateJames Young. Pretty much the same size and same %s as Aaron Harrison. But, hes a top 15 pick in the draft. Even though his FG%s are similar, hes a much better shooter and has a pure stroke. And his athleticism is off the charts. Hes extremely explosive. Ive said all year he will be the 2nd best NBA player from this team, behind JR. And he could actually end up being better than JR.
